How do drama and romance novels influence modern literature?

2024-11-14 13:30
2 answers

Drama and romance novels influence modern literature in multiple ways. Firstly, they popularize certain narrative styles. For example, the epistolary style used in some classic romance novels has been adapted in modern digital storytelling. Secondly, they shape the way readers expect emotions to be portrayed in literature. The intense love and heartbreak in these novels have made readers more receptive to emotional depth in modern works. Thirdly, they contribute to the commercial success of the literary market. Publishers see the popularity of drama and romance novels and are more likely to invest in similar works. This encourages more writers to explore these genres, which in turn enriches modern literature as a whole.

Drama and romance novels have a huge influence. They provide templates for different types of relationships. For example, many modern love stories borrow from the tropes in classic romance novels. In terms of drama, they show how to build tension and conflict. Writers can learn from how drama and romance novels create emotional highs and lows.

How did 1970s romance novels influence modern romance literature?

1970s romance novels had a profound impact on modern romance literature. In the 1970s, there was a shift towards more complex character development. This is something that modern romance has fully embraced. Novels like 'Love Story' showed that love stories could be tragic as well as happy. This expanded the emotional range of what was acceptable in romance. Also, the 1970s saw the start of the popularity of the 'rags - to - riches' type of romance, as seen in 'A Woman of Substance'. This theme has been reworked and evolved in modern romance literature, often with a more modern and diverse take on the concept of success and love.

How did 70s romance novels influence modern romance literature?

The 70s romance novels had a great impact on the modern ones. In the 70s, there was a shift towards more complex relationships in novels. Take 'The Thorn Birds' for instance. It had a love that was full of obstacles and moral dilemmas. Modern romance novels now often explore such complex emotions and situations in relationships. Also, the settings in 70s novels like the Australian outback in 'The Thorn Birds' inspired modern writers to use more diverse and interesting settings.

How can historucal romance novels influence modern literature?

Historical romance novels can influence modern literature in several ways. For one, they provide a model for creating engaging love stories within a specific historical context. Many modern authors draw inspiration from the way historical romances build tension between characters. For example, the use of propriety and social norms in historical settings to create obstacles for the lovers is often replicated in modern works with different settings.

How did Regency England romance novels influence modern romance literature?

They provided a template for the aristocratic love story. The setting of the upper - class society in Regency England, with its balls, social hierarchies, and courtship rituals, is often replicated in modern romance novels. For example, the idea of the brooding hero and the independent heroine, which is common in modern romances, has its roots in Regency novels.

How did old world romance novels influence modern romance literature?

Old world romance novels have had a profound influence on modern ones. In terms of style, the detailed descriptions of emotions and settings in novels like 'Wuthering Heights' are emulated in modern romance. They also influenced the way relationships are portrayed. Old world novels often had complex relationships that were not just about love but also about power and social standing. This multi - faceted view of relationships is seen in modern romance too. Moreover, the moral and ethical dilemmas faced by characters in old world romances, such as in 'The Scarlet Letter', are still relevant in modern stories of love.
